Team Rules:
1. Follow directions the first time
they are given.
2. Bring necessary materials to
class, be in assigned seat when the bells rings, and leave when
dismissed by the teacher.
3. Keep hands, feet, and objects to
yourself.
4. Do not talk or leave your seat
during teacher directed instruction, and stay on task at all times.
5. Observe all school rules.
6. Gum is an automatic demerit.
7. Be respectful of others AND put
forth your best effort every day.
Rewards: Students will be rewarded
with verbal praise, positive contacts to parents, class rewards, and
team rewards including videos, games, field trips, and special events.
Consequences: If a student chooses to
break a rule:
1st Time: Verbal warning
2nd Time: Demerit
3rd Time: Isolation in classroom
4th Time: Contact parents
5th Time: Office referral/ In-school
suspension
Conduct Grade: Each child will earn a
TEAM CONDUCT grade based on the number of demerits earned during the
six weeks in the academic content classes. The total number of demerits
earned in all academic classes will be added to achieve a team conduct
grade based on the following scale:
0 – 9 demerits = (S)atisfactory
10 – 14 demerits = (N)eeds improvement
15 or more demerits = (U)nsatisfactory
20 or more demerits = U in conduct plus In-School Suspension
The number of days in ISS will be
determined by office personnel on an individual basis and will be based
on the number of demerits and the offenses for which they were earned.
Students will also earn a conduct
grade in each activity class. Because students will have 2 activity
classes each six weeks, this will result in 3 separate conduct grades:
the Team conduct and 2 activity conduct grades. Any student earning 2
F’s, 2 N’s, or a U in conduct will lose field trip and/ or team reward
privileges for the following six weeks. Any student earning TEAM
CONDUCT grades of 3 N’s or U’s or any combinations thereof over the
course of the school year will lose field trip privileges for the
remainder of the year, including the end-of-the-year field trip. This
policy applies even if payment for the trip has been made.
